1. Family Law for Women in UAE

Family law in Dubai is governed by a mix of Sharia principles and statutory regulations. This creates both opportunities and challenges for women. Legal advisors can help you understand:

  • Divorce rights for women Dubai: Women have the right to file for divorce, claim maintenance, and seek custody of their children. Lawyers help draft petitions, represent you in court, and negotiate settlements.
  • Child custody rights for mothers in Dubai: While UAE courts prioritize the welfare of the child, mothers often retain custody of younger children. Legal advisors guide you through custody hearings and visitation arrangements.
  • Women’s inheritance rights UAE: Inheritance matters are regulated by Sharia law, but expatriates can sometimes opt for their home country’s laws. Lawyers prepare wills and ensure your assets are distributed according to your wishes.

Whether you are learning how to file for divorce as a woman in Dubai or planning your estate, having experienced lawyers in Dubai by your side is invaluable.

 

2. Employment and Maternity Rights

Women’s participation in Dubai’s workforce is increasing steadily. However, understanding employment law is crucial to avoid misunderstandings. Dubai Lawyers for Women’s Rights can help you with:

  • Maternity rights Dubai employment law: UAE regulations entitle women to maternity leave and protect them from unfair dismissal during pregnancy.
  • Women’s employment rights in UAE: Legal advisors can review contracts, advise on promotions, and address workplace discrimination.
  • Gender discrimination law UAE: If you face bias or harassment, your lawyer can help file complaints and pursue appropriate remedies.

Clear, confident advice ensures that your career goals remain protected.

3. Domestic Violence and Protection Orders

Sadly, domestic violence can affect women of all backgrounds. Dubai takes these issues seriously, providing legal frameworks for protection. Dubai Lawyers for Women’s Rights support clients by:

  • Obtaining restraining orders against abusive partners
  • Filing criminal complaints
  • Arranging safe housing and social support

Legal protection against domestic violence in UAE is a fundamental right, and prompt legal action can save lives.

Best Practices: How Women Can Prepare for Legal Consultations

Before meeting with Dubai Lawyers for Women’s Rights, consider these steps:

  • Gather Documents: Marriage certificates, employment contracts, medical records, or any other relevant papers.
  • Define Your Goals: Be clear about the outcome you hope to achieve.
  • Write Down Questions: No concern is too small—ask for explanations when you need them.
  • Clarify Fees: Ensure you understand costs before committing.

These preparations help your lawyer build a strong, clear case on your behalf.
